People change. Funerals change too.
Before, funerals were held at home. Now people buy funeral services.
People live longer. They don't think about death.
Old people live in care homes. Young people don't attend funerals.
Some people want special funerals. They want music and dancing.
Classical music is played at funerals. But funerals are no longer sad.
People rarely visit graves. They plant trees and create memorial parks.
Children should talk about death. They can help water the flowers.
Families should visit cemeteries together. This helps children understand life and death.
